
Offline programming is the place your complete cell, the robot and all of the machines or instruments while in the workspace are mapped graphically. The robot can then be moved on monitor and the process simulated. A robotics simulator is made use of to create embedded programs for any robot, without having according to the Actual physical Procedure with the robot arm and close effector.

Educate pendant: Robot positions is often taught by way of a teach pendant. That is a handheld control and programming unit. The widespread attributes of these units are a chance to manually deliver the robot to your preferred situation, or "inch" or "jog" to regulate a place. They even have a way to alter the speed due to the fact a reduced speed is often demanded for careful positioning, or although take a look at-jogging through a new or modified schedule.

For instance, if a robot picks a screw by its head, the screw could possibly be in a random angle. A subsequent make an effort to insert the screw right into a hole could easily fall short. These and identical eventualities could be enhanced with 'direct-ins' e.g. by building the entrance to the outlet tapered.

Robot simulation tools allow for robotics programs to generally be conveniently published and debugged off-line with the final version of This system examined on an genuine robot. The opportunity to preview the behavior of the robotic process in the virtual environment permits many different mechanisms, devices, configurations and controllers to generally be experimented with and tested just before being placed on a "genuine globe" system.
An autonomous robot is really a robot that functions with no recourse to human Command. The 1st autonomous robots ended up referred to as Elmer and Elsie and created while in the late nineteen forties by W. Gray Walter. They had been the 1st robots which were programmed to "think" the way biological brains do, intended to have absolutely free will.
